Drake Tests Positive For COVID-19 – Young Money Reunion Show Postponed.

Canadian music superstar Drake has tested positive for COVID-19 which has led to the postponement of a planned Young Money reunion tonight.

Drake, Nicki Minaj and Lil Wayne, the original Young Money trio, were scheduled to perform at the ongoing Budweiser Stage in Toronto as part of Drake’s October World Weekend festival.

The festival has been ongoing since July 28th and was scheduled to end tonight with a great Young Money reunion.

Sharing on his Instagram story,Drake announced his diagnosis,the postponement of the show and also promised to have the show rescheduled as soon as he’s well again.

“I am truly devastated to say that I tested positive for Covid and the Young Money reunion show scheduled for tonight is being rescheduled to the SOONEST date possible. I will keep the city posted and share the new date whenever we have it locked,” he posted.

He added: “Until then I hope everyone stays safe and healthy and I love you all […] I am so sorry for letting you down on our weekend together and the moment I test negative I will give you everything I got on stage (except the Covid).”
